How to find the Curious Glyph in WoW Dragonflight

Outside of the new WoW Dragonflight capital of Valdrakken in Thaldraszus is a clickable book attached to a stone, with a waypoint of 47.11, 40.07. Upon clicking on the book you'll gain a buff called Making Connections that placed a nifty parchment paper visualization over your World of Warcraft world.

Seriously, how great does this look? The visual nod harkens to the style used in the PS3 JRPG Valkyria Chronicles and feels fitting given the dragons and ancient ruins of it all. Great for screenshots and photo opportunities, but it's also just kind of rad flying around the Dragon Isles with this filter on.

However, that's not all the Curious Glyph has to offer, as it also leads to a neat little puzzle for potential Inscriptionists. Go back outside from where you touched the glyph and head across the bridge. You should see an enemy called Confusion Manifest. Kill this enemy and take the item from its body back to the book to get the Forgetful Apprentice's Tome. This will increase your Inscription knowledge by three.

Take a look, it's in a book

If you're looking for a more portable version of this visual style then look no further than the current Greatwinter event. The Scroll of Storytelling is another item that will give you a temporary new view, except this time you can put it in your toy box and break it out all year long.
